As I near the end of #MarioWonder I have to sit and ask:
Why does Nintendo hate narrative so much and yet they always lean on it so heavily?
The toads don't need to have stories, Bowser doesn't need motivation, yet they always make sure it's got a decent, if silly, plot going.
And yet they clearly never have it written. There's no character growth, no arcs, not even silly ones. It's bizarre. Even a movie like Mars Attacks gives its characters a small story, but not Mario.
